Best ASUS STEM Students Laptops Over $2500
What a STEM Student laptop means: a laptop that holds up to engineering coursework,fast CPU for compilation, enough RAM to run simulations or a VM, GPU headroom for the occasional ML or CUDA assignment, while still portable enough for daily campus life. Typical use: MATLAB, SolidWorks, AutoCAD, Python and Jupyter notebooks, compiling C++ or Rust, occasional CUDA work, recorded lectures. Fits engineering, computer science, physics, math, and data-science majors,undergrads through PhD.
